Facebook has reportedly released an update meant to allow users to add stickers to their photos directly from the Facebook mobile app on either iOS and Android. Whenever one is uploading a photo on Facebook mobile, a new sticker icon will appear from now on. From there one has the choice of dragging the sticker anywhere on the photo. Moreover one can also change the size of the sticker according to his/her wishes and to also rotate it.
The update is available for both the iOS and Android apps. Whenever users begin the uploading process, just by pressing the new sticker icon, a range of possibilities.
Facebook released a sticker app last year, but only for Messenger. However people seemed to complain about the fact that they can’t use those cute stickers anywhere else. Their dream came true this Thursday with this great new app.
The sticker phenomenon began in Asia, with Line and other apps such as WeChat or Kakao Talk, and Facebook’s been inspired by them to go on with developing the sticker hysteria, which, by the way, is pretty effective.

By coming up with a great number of appealing features, Facebook compels clients to spend additional time logged in, thus expanding its development range.
In a report from Feb. 17th, Doug Anmuth, JPMorgan Chase & Co. examiner, referred to Facebook as the definite top choice for the year, the social platform offering some notorious solid items, such as Messenger, WhatsApp or Instagram.
JPMorgan Chase & Co. thinks of Facebook as the best-placed web stock throughout the following three to five years due to its huge and constantly developing client base. In other words Facebook tries to take advantage of every opportunity so as to adapt the platform, as it gets more and more money for advertisements and promotions. As far as the last quarter is concerned, the organization’s income increased to $2.5 billion thanks to pays coming from its mobile advertising alone.
